vmwarex虚拟机共享文件
时间: 2025-04-08 20:01:50 浏览: 31
<think>嗯,用户问的是如何在VMware虚拟机中设置和使用共享文件夹。我需要先回忆一下相关的步骤。首先,记得在VMware里设置共享文件夹需要先安装VMware Tools,这是关键。然后,用户可能是在Ubuntu系统下操作,所以需要指导他们如何挂载共享文件夹。
首先,用户可能已经安装了虚拟机,但不确定是否安装了VMware Tools。这一步很重要,因为如果没有安装,共享功能可能无法使用。我应该详细说明安装步骤,包括在VMware菜单里选择安装VMware Tools,挂载镜像,然后解压和运行安装脚本。
接下来,配置共享文件夹的部分。用户需要在虚拟机设置里添加共享文件夹,指定主机路径和名称,还要注意启用选项,比如自动挂载和只读/读写权限。这里可能需要提醒用户根据需求选择正确的选项,比如是否需要虚拟机修改主机文件。
然后是Ubuntu系统内的挂载步骤。用户可能不知道如何手动挂载,所以需要给出具体的命令,比如创建挂载点目录,使用mount命令挂载,以及如何设置开机自动挂载。这里要提到修改/etc/fstab文件,但也要警告用户小心操作,避免系统启动问题。
另外,用户可能遇到权限问题,比如共享文件夹中的文件无法读写。这时候需要指导他们检查挂载选项和权限设置,可能需要使用chmod或者修改fstab中的选项,比如添加uid和gid参数。
还需要考虑不同的Ubuntu版本或者不同的Linux发行版,步骤是否有所不同。不过用户提供的引用里提到的是Ubuntu,所以可以专注于这个系统。另外,用户可能想了解如何验证共享文件夹是否正常工作,比如创建测试文件,检查主机和虚拟机之间是否同步。
可能的问题还包括共享文件夹没有显示,这时候要提醒用户检查是否安装成功VMware Tools,或者重新启动虚拟机。还有,自动挂载可能在某些情况下不工作,手动挂载可能是必要的。
最后,用户可能需要知道如何卸载共享文件夹,或者在不需要时如何移除配置,避免占用资源。不过用户当前的问题主要是设置和使用,所以这部分可能作为额外提示提到。
总之,步骤需要分点清晰,从安装VMware Tools到配置、挂载、验证和常见问题处理,确保用户能够一步步跟随操作,避免遗漏关键步骤。同时,引用提供的教程链接可以作为参考,帮助用户更详细地了解安装Ubuntu的过程,如果有需要的话。</think>### VMware虚拟机共享文件夹配置教程
#### 一、前期准备
1. 确认已安装VMware Workstation Pro/Player 16+版本
2. 确保虚拟机已安装对应操作系统的VMware Tools
```bash
# 检查VMware Tools状态(Ubuntu示例)
systemctl status vmware-tools
```
#### 二、配置共享文件夹(主机端操作)
1. 关闭虚拟机电源
2. 右键选择虚拟机 > 设置 > 选项标签页
3. 选择"共享文件夹" > 添加共享目录
- 指定主机路径(如`D:\VM_Share`)
- 设置共享名称(建议全小写,如`vm_share`)
- 勾选"启用此共享"和"自动挂载"(可选)[^1]
#### 三、Ubuntu系统挂载配置(虚拟机端操作)
1. 创建挂载点目录
```bash
sudo mkdir /mnt/hgfs
```
2. 手动挂载共享文件夹
```bash
sudo mount -t fuse.vmhgfs-fuse .host:/vm_share /mnt/hgfs -o allow_other
```
3. 设置开机自动挂载
```bash
# 编辑/etc/fstab文件
sudo nano /etc/fstab
# 添加以下内容
.host:/vm_share /mnt/hgfs fuse.vmhgfs-fuse allow_other,defaults 0 0
```
#### 四、验证配置
1. 在主机共享目录创建测试文件
2. 在虚拟机执行:
```bash
ls /mnt/hgfs
```
3. 在虚拟机创建新文件后检查主机端是否同步
#### 五、常见问题处理
1. **权限问题**:
- 添加当前用户到`fuse`组:
```bash
sudo usermod -aG fuse $USER
```
- 修改挂载参数:
```bash
sudo mount -t fuse.vmhgfs-fuse .host:/vm_share /mnt/hgfs -o allow_other,uid=1000,gid=1000
```
2. **共享目录不可见**:
```bash
sudo vmhgfs-fuse .host:/vm_share /mnt/hgfs -o subtype=vmhgfs-fuse,allow_other
```
#### 六、进阶配置
1. 多目录共享管理
2. 设置读写权限限制
3. 网络驱动器映射(可选)
: VMware官方文档建议在配置共享文件夹时保持虚拟机处于关机状态以保证配置完整性。
阅读全文
相关推荐












